As part of a state-funded program, the Philadelphia Health Department is spraying larvicide for mosquito control in West Philadelphia
Philadelphia Department of Public Health
It's part of a state-funded program to help reduce the number of mosquitoes in parts of Pennsylvania affected by West Nile virus-positive mosquitoes in the past.
